New Delhi, March 14

The Commission for Agricultural Costs and Prices (CACP) has recommended to the Union Government to keep the fair and remunerative price (FRP) for sugarcane unchanged at Rs 230 per quintal for the 2016-17 season (October 2016-September 2017).

The CACP is a statutory body that advises the government on the pricing policy for major farm produce.

“The CACP has suggested sugarcane FRP at Rs 230 per quintal for the 2016-17 season after carefully examining the cost of production, surplus availability and international prices of sugar and other factors,” sources said.

For the ongoing 2015-16 season, the government had raised the FRP of cane by Rs 10 to Rs 230 per quintal.

The fair and remunerative price is the minimum price that sugarcane farmers are legally guaranteed. However, state governments are free to fix their own state-advised price (SAP) and millers can offer any price above the FRP. — PTI
